Botswana’s ODC Halts All Rough Sales
Okavango Diamond Company (ODC) has halted all rough sales as global demand remains at record low levels.
It says it has cancelled its November auction and may do likewise in December.

US Loses 485 Jewelry Retailers as Sector Shrinks
The US jewelry sector shrank yet again in Q3 of this year, with the overall loss of 485 retailers and almost 140 wholesalers and manufacturers, as measured by Jewelers Board of Trade (JBT) listings.
